PGR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2024 in Review

1,762 of the 7,593 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Progressive (PGR) for Q4 2024, worth a combined $121B — down 4.1% from $126B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 246 funds opened new PGR positions and 112 closed out — a net gain of 134 holders — while 683 added to existing stakes and 606 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$1.18B.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$837M.
